要在Linux中用命令行修改文本文件中的中文,可以使用一些文本编辑工具,如sed、awk或grep等。
下面以使用sed命令为例,演示如何用代码修改中文。
假设我们有一个名为test.txt的文件,包含一些中文文本。我们想要将文件中的所有“你好”替换为“您好”。可以按照以下步骤操作:
1. 打开终端。
2. 使用cd命令进入包含test.txt文件的目录。
```shell
cd /path/to/file
```
3. 运行以下命令使用sed命令将“你好”替换为“您好”:
```shell
sed -i 's/你好/您好/g' test.txt
```
命令中,-i选项表示直接修改文件内容,替换操作由's/你好/您好/g'部分指定。其中:
s表示要进行替换操作;
/你好/表示要替换的内容;
/您好/表示替换后的内容;
g表示全局替换,即替换所有匹配的内容。
运行命令后,所有的“你好”都会被替换为“您好”。
以上是使用sed命令修改中文的一个示例,你也可以使用其他命令或工具来完成相同的任务。